For centuries, all sorts of people—generals and politicians, athletes and coaches, writers and leaders—have looked to the teachings of Stoicism to help guide their lives. Each day, author and speaker Ryan Holiday brings you a new lesson about life, inspired by the thoughts and writings of great Stoic thinkers like Marcus Aurelius and Seneca the Younger. Daily Stoic Podcast also features Q+As with listeners and interviews with notable figures from sports, academia, politics, and more. Learn more at DailyStoic.com.

Spending 213 Days In Space Does THIS To You | Astronaut Terry Virts (PT. 1)

In this episode, Ryan Holiday interviews former NASA astronaut Terry Virts about his extraordinary career and experiences. They delve into the rigorous astronaut selection process, emphasizing the need for emotional regulation over thrill-seeking, and the critical role of intelligent risk management. Virts also shares his profound experience with the 'overview effect' from space and critically examines the erosion of ethics in modern government and the importance of principled leadership.
